CAPE GIRARDEAU, MO (KFVS) - The Southeast Missouri Arts Council will present pieces of children’s artwork the 13th Annual Children’s Arts Festival to members of the Missouri State Legislature in Jefferson City, Missouri.
The presentation will take during Citizen’s Day at the legislature on February 6.
The art pieces are by children in the 3rd grade through 8th grade, and are from each of the 16 legislative districts represented by the Arts Council of Southeast Missouri.
The art will be on display in the legislator’s offices in the Capitol Building for the next year.
Arts educators and arts organizations hope this artwork will serve as a reminder that the arts are an instrumental part of a child’s development process, and funding for educational arts programs is integral to the success of future generations in the state of Missouri.
The Children’s Arts Festival introduced in 2000.
A total of 9 additional pieces were also selected for presentation to city council members.
These pieces will hang in the city council chambers for the next year, and will also serve as a colorful reminder to legislators about the importance of art education.
